Abstract

本創作係有關一種具立體效果之表面基材,其係包含基層、結合層、至少一圖樣層、印刷層及保護層,其中,結合層位於基層之下表面,圖樣層係以網版印刷方式結合於基層之上表面以形成具厚度的圖樣,而印刷層結合於圖樣層上方,保護層則結合於印刷層上方,藉此,利用網版印刷構成具有厚度之圖樣,並依序於圖樣結合印刷層與保護層,讓基層上之圖樣呈現層次分明之立體浮凸效果,且能利用模內貼標之形式藉結合層結合於容器等產品,進而提升結合表面基材所製成之產品的質感與價值。This creation is related to a surface substrate with a three-dimensional effect, which includes a base layer, a bonding layer, at least one pattern layer, a printing layer, and a protective layer. The bonding layer is located on the lower surface of the base layer, and the pattern layer is printed by screen printing. Combined with the upper surface of the base layer to form a thick pattern, while the printing layer is combined above the pattern layer, and the protective layer is combined above the printing layer, whereby screen printing is used to form a thick pattern, which is sequentially combined with the pattern The printing layer and the protective layer allow the pattern on the base layer to present a three-dimensional relief effect with a distinct layer, and can be combined with the container and other products through the bonding layer in the form of in-mold labeling, thereby improving the product quality of the product made by bonding the surface substrate Texture and value.

具立體效果之表面基材Surface substrate with three-dimensional effect

本創作係有關一種表面基材,尤指能於基材表面展現立體層次效果,並供以模內貼標形式結合於容器…等產品之表面基材者。This creation is related to a surface substrate, especially one that can show a three-dimensional layered effect on the surface of the substrate and can be combined with the surface substrate of a container... etc. in the form of in-mold labeling.

按,一般為提升容器美觀並增進產品價值,故普遍會於容器外表面封裝具圖樣之塑膠封膜,或是直接於容器外表面熱轉印圖樣,藉此,增進容器之美觀及視覺效果。According to the general purpose of enhancing the appearance of the container and enhancing the value of the product, it is common to encapsulate a plastic film with a pattern on the outer surface of the container, or directly heat the pattern on the outer surface of the container, thereby enhancing the appearance and visual effect of the container.

由於採用封膜或熱轉印之形式可能隨使用過程而造成圖樣磨擦破損,並影響容器美觀。因此,後續業者係透過印刷機將圖樣印刷於表面基材再結合於容器,藉以增加容器之外觀與實用價值,進而吸引消費者注意。Due to the use of sealing film or thermal transfer, the design may be damaged due to friction during use, and affect the appearance of the container. Therefore, the follow-up industry uses a printing machine to print the pattern on the surface substrate and then combine it with the container, thereby increasing the appearance and practical value of the container, thereby attracting consumers' attention.

然而,上述透過單純印刷形式構成之表面基材,僅能依據印刷文字、圖樣或色彩產生外觀上之變化,因此,所構成之容器不僅單調乏味,亦無法產生令人驚豔的視覺效果,而仍有待改進之空間。However, the above-mentioned surface substrate constructed by simple printing can only change the appearance according to the printed text, pattern or color. Therefore, the constructed container is not only boring, but also unable to produce stunning visual effects. There is room for improvement.

為改善上述缺失,故中華民國公告第I556990號專利,即揭露「一種具立體效果的印刷裝飾膜及其裝飾產品」,其係於透明片材結合凹凸結構層及印刷層,且於印刷層之上方或下方設有反射層,並使凹凸結構層以透鏡結構構成,進而產生立體的視覺效果。In order to improve the above shortcomings, the Republic of China Announcement No. I556990 Patent, which discloses "a three-dimensional effect printed decorative film and its decorative product", which is based on a transparent sheet combined with a concave-convex structure layer and a printing layer, and in the printing layer A reflective layer is arranged above or below, and the concavo-convex structure layer is composed of a lens structure to produce a three-dimensional visual effect.

創作人有鑑於容器外表面藉封膜或以熱轉印之方式產生的圖樣易隨著使用過程而破損,另外,以印刷表面基材結合所構成之容器僅能產生文字、圖樣或色彩的變化,故仍有待改進之缺失。The creator considers that the pattern on the outer surface of the container by means of sealing film or thermal transfer is easy to be damaged with the use process. In addition, the container formed by the combination of the printed surface and the substrate can only produce changes in text, pattern or color. , So there are still deficiencies to be improved.

是以,本創作之目的係透過網版印刷於基層形成具厚度之立體圖樣,並於立體圖樣上方印刷上色及塗佈保護層,使所構成之表面基材具層次分明之浮凸效果,進而達成增進模內貼標容器美觀之目的。Therefore, the purpose of this creation is to form a thick three-dimensional pattern on the base layer through screen printing, and to print color and coat a protective layer on the three-dimensional pattern, so that the formed surface substrate has a layered relief effect. In turn, the purpose of enhancing the beauty of the in-mold labeling container is achieved.

為達前述目的,本創作提供一種具立體效果之表面基材,包含︰一基層,包含一上表面及一下表面;一結合層,結合於基層之下表面;至少一圖樣層,該圖樣層係以網版印刷方式於上表面形成具厚度之圖樣;一印刷層,結合於圖樣層上方;以及一保護層,結合於印刷層上方。In order to achieve the aforementioned purpose, this creation provides a surface substrate with a three-dimensional effect, including: a base layer, including an upper surface and a lower surface; a bonding layer, bonded to the lower surface of the base layer; at least one pattern layer, the pattern layer is A pattern with a thickness is formed on the upper surface by screen printing; a printing layer is combined above the pattern layer; and a protective layer is combined above the printing layer.

基於上述,使藉網版印刷所構成之至少一圖樣層形成具有厚度之圖樣,並依序於該圖樣結合印刷層與保護層,讓基層上之圖樣呈現層次分明之立體浮凸效果,且能利用模內貼標之形式藉結合層結合於容器等產品,藉此,提升結合表面基材所製成之產品的質感與價值。Based on the above, at least one pattern layer formed by screen printing is formed into a pattern with a thickness, and the printed layer and the protective layer are sequentially combined with the pattern, so that the pattern on the base layer presents a three-dimensional embossed effect with a distinct hierarchy and can be used The form of in-mold labeling is combined with the container and other products through the bonding layer, thereby enhancing the texture and value of the product made by bonding the surface substrate.

首先,請參閱第1圖所示,本創作第一實施例之表面基材(1)包含一基層(10)、一結合層(11)、至少一圖樣層(12)、一印刷層(13)以及一保護層(14)。其中,基層(10)包含一上表面(101)及一下表面(102);結合層(11)結合於基層(10)之下表面(102);該圖樣層(12)係以網版印刷將白色熱固性樹脂結合於基層(10)之上表面(101)以形成具厚度之圖樣;該印刷層(13)結合於圖樣層(12)上方,而保護層(14)可依據上光效果選擇紫外線固化塗層(UV Coating)來呈現亮光感或選擇排斥墨層來呈現霧面光感,且結合於印刷層(13)上方。較佳者,基層(10)為聚對苯二甲酸乙二酯(PET)、聚丙烯(PP)或聚苯乙烯(PS)材質。於本創作之第一實施例中,印刷層(13)亦結合於基層(10)之上表面(101)未結合有圖樣層(12)之區域,並位於基層(10)上表面(101)與保護層(14)之間。使基層(10)上表面(101)依序結合部分圖樣層(12)、印刷層(13)及保護層(14)後,形成圖樣具立體浮凸效果之表面基材(1)。First, please refer to Figure 1. The surface substrate (1) of the first embodiment of this creation includes a base layer (10), a bonding layer (11), at least one pattern layer (12), and a printing layer (13). ) And a protective layer (14). Among them, the base layer (10) includes an upper surface (101) and a lower surface (102); the bonding layer (11) is bonded to the lower surface (102) of the base layer (10); the pattern layer (12) is printed by screen printing The white thermosetting resin is bonded to the upper surface (101) of the base layer (10) to form a pattern with a thickness; the printing layer (13) is bonded to the pattern layer (12), and the protective layer (14) can be selected according to the glazing effect. Curing the coating (UV Coating) to present a bright light feeling or choose to repel the ink layer to present a matte light feeling, and is combined on the printing layer (13). Preferably, the base layer (10) is made of polyethylene terephthalate (PET), polypropylene (PP) or polystyrene (PS). In the first embodiment of this creation, the printing layer (13) is also bonded to the area of the upper surface (101) of the base layer (10) that is not bonded with the pattern layer (12), and is located on the upper surface (101) of the base layer (10) And the protective layer (14). After the upper surface (101) of the base layer (10) is sequentially combined with part of the pattern layer (12), the printing layer (13) and the protective layer (14), a surface base material (1) with a three-dimensional embossing effect is formed.

其次,請配合參閱第2圖所示,本創作第二實施例之表面基材(1)與第一實施例之表面基材(1)具相同結構,其差異僅在於︰圖樣層(12)係依據所需圖樣厚度分次印刷,且於完成第一層圖樣層(12-1)之印刷後,第二層圖樣層(12-2)為第一層圖樣層(12-1)尺寸漸縮之圖樣,後續層次則皆依前一層圖樣形狀尺寸漸縮而層疊構成圖樣層(12)(如第2圖圖樣層12-1、12-2、12-3所示)。使基層(10)上表面(101)依序結合圖樣形狀尺寸漸縮且層疊之圖樣層(12),以形成圖樣具層次分明之立體浮凸效果的表面基材(1)。Secondly, please refer to Figure 2. The surface substrate (1) of the second embodiment of this creation has the same structure as the surface substrate (1) of the first embodiment, the only difference is: the pattern layer (12) It is printed in stages according to the required pattern thickness, and after the printing of the first pattern layer (12-1) is completed, the second pattern layer (12-2) becomes the size of the first pattern layer (12-1) gradually After the reduced pattern, the subsequent layers are gradually reduced according to the shape and size of the pattern of the previous layer to form a pattern layer (12) (as shown in the pattern layers 12-1, 12-2, and 12-3 of the second pattern). The upper surface (101) of the base layer (10) is sequentially combined with the pattern layer (12) which is gradually reduced in the shape and size of the pattern, so as to form the surface base material (1) with the pattern having a three-dimensional relief effect with distinct layers.

接著,請配合參閱第3圖所示,本創作之第三實施例與第一實施例同樣係於基層(10)上表面(101)依序設有具厚度之圖樣層(12)、印刷層(13)及保護層(14),其差異在於︰基層(10)為透明,且印刷層(13)僅印刷於具圖樣層(12)之區域,並於基層(10)之下表面(102)結合一金屬層(15),使金屬層(15)位於結合層(11)與基層(10)之間,且金屬層(15)能以電鍍鋁膜或雷射成型之金屬鍍膜方式結合於基層(10)下表面(102),讓所構成之表面基材(1)除具有立體浮凸效果之局部圖樣外,還能於基層(10)未具圖樣的區域透出金屬層(15),進而呈現出反射與炫光效果。Next, please refer to Figure 3. The third embodiment of this creation is the same as the first embodiment. The upper surface (101) of the base layer (10) is sequentially provided with a thick pattern layer (12) and a printing layer. (13) and the protective layer (14), the difference is: the base layer (10) is transparent, and the printing layer (13) is only printed on the area with the pattern layer (12), and on the lower surface (102) of the base layer (10) ) Combine a metal layer (15) so that the metal layer (15) is located between the bonding layer (11) and the base layer (10), and the metal layer (15) can be combined with the metal coating by electroplating aluminum film or laser forming The bottom surface (102) of the base layer (10) allows the formed surface substrate (1) to not only have a partial pattern with a three-dimensional embossing effect, but also reveal the metal layer (15) in the unpatterned area of the base layer (10) , And then show reflection and glare effect.

請接著配合參閱第4圖所示,本創作之第四實施例係於基層(10)上表面(101)結合一黏著層(16),較佳者,黏著層(16)能為架橋劑,並於黏著層(16)上方以網版印刷結合熱固性樹脂以形成具厚度之圖樣層(12),接著,於圖樣層(12)上方結合一印刷層(13),並於印刷層(13)上方結合保護層(14),使所構成之表面基材(1)除具有立體浮凸效果之局部圖樣外,還能藉基層(10)上表面(101)之黏著層(16)來提升印刷附著效果,延長產品美觀度。Please refer to Figure 4. The fourth embodiment of this creation is to combine an adhesive layer (16) on the upper surface (101) of the base layer (10). Preferably, the adhesive layer (16) can be a bridging agent. The adhesive layer (16) is combined with thermosetting resin by screen printing to form a thick pattern layer (12), and then a printing layer (13) is combined on the pattern layer (12), and then the printing layer (13) The protective layer (14) is combined on the top, so that the surface substrate (1) has a three-dimensional embossed partial pattern, and can also use the adhesion layer (16) on the upper surface (101) of the base layer (10) to improve printing Adhesion effect, prolong the aesthetics of the product.

再者,本創作之表面基材(1)能以模內貼標方式構成一容器(3),請配合參閱第5~6圖所示,本創作之第五實施例係將表面基材(1)置於模具中,且結合層(11)係為與容器本體(2)同質性之材質,如︰聚丙烯(PP),接著,以射出一體成型方式製成一容器本體(2),並於射出成型過程使表面基材(1)之結合層(11)與容器本體(2)熱熔結合,以構成容器(3)。Furthermore, the surface substrate (1) of this creation can form a container (3) by in-mold labeling. Please refer to Figures 5-6. The fifth embodiment of this creation uses the surface substrate ( 1) Placed in a mold, and the bonding layer (11) is made of the same material as the container body (2), such as polypropylene (PP). Then, a container body (2) is made by injection molding. In the injection molding process, the bonding layer (11) of the surface substrate (1) and the container body (2) are thermally fused to form the container (3).

是以,使用本創作之表面基材顯然能達成如下之功效︰ 1.       本創作之表面基材係於基層上表面以網版印刷結合具厚度之圖樣層,且其圖樣層能依圖樣形狀漸縮尺寸並分層進行印刷,再依序結合印刷層及保護層,使所構成之表面基材能創造出層次分明之立體浮凸效果,並提供除視覺以外之觸覺感官刺激,增加產品變化性。 2.       本創作之表面基材能於基層下表面形成金屬層,再於上表面依序設具厚度之圖樣層、印刷層及保護層,使所製成之表面基材能呈現出反射與炫光之視覺效果。 3.       本創作之表面基材能於基層與圖樣層之間塗佈架橋劑,以進一步提升印刷附著效果,延長產品美觀度。 4.       本創作之表面基材能藉結合層以模內貼標之形式結合於射出一體成型之容器本體,以構成具豐富視覺效果之容器等產品。 Therefore, using the surface substrate of this creation can obviously achieve the following effects: 1. The surface substrate of this creation is screen printed on the upper surface of the base layer combined with a thick pattern layer, and the pattern layer can be gradually reduced in size according to the shape of the pattern and printed in layers, and then combined with the printing layer and the protective layer in sequence , So that the formed surface substrate can create a layered three-dimensional relief effect, and provide tactile sensory stimulation in addition to vision, increasing product variability. 2. The surface substrate of this creation can form a metal layer on the lower surface of the base layer, and then a pattern layer, a printing layer and a protective layer with a thickness are sequentially arranged on the upper surface, so that the surface substrate made can show reflection and dazzling The visual effect of light. 3. The surface substrate of this creation can be coated with a bridging agent between the base layer and the pattern layer to further enhance the printing adhesion effect and prolong the aesthetics of the product. 4. The surface base material of this creation can be combined with the injection molded container body in the form of in-mold labeling through the bonding layer to form a container and other products with rich visual effects.
